Transforming Pain Points into Opportunities: How to Handle Customer Complaints Like a Pro
Customer complaints. They're an inevitable part of running any business, but they don't have to be a source of frustration. In fact, handled effectively, customer complaints can transform into valuable opportunities for growth and improvement. This article will guide you through the process of turning pain points into positive outcomes, building stronger customer relationships, and boosting your brand reputation.
Understanding the Power of Customer Feedback
Before diving into solutions, it's crucial to understand why customer complaints are so important. They are, essentially, free market research. Each complaint highlights a potential weakness in your product, service, or process. Ignoring them is ignoring valuable insights that could significantly impact your business's success. Consider these points:
- Identifying weaknesses: Complaints pinpoint areas needing improvement, whether it's a faulty product, unclear instructions, or poor customer service.
- Boosting product development: Understanding customer frustrations helps you create better products and services that truly meet their needs.
- Improving customer experience: Addressing complaints effectively enhances customer satisfaction and loyalty.
- Strengthening brand reputation: Responding to complaints professionally shows you value your customers and are committed to resolving issues. This builds trust and enhances your brand's reputation.
Turning Complaints into Opportunities: A Step-by-Step Guide
Here's a practical approach to handling customer complaints and transforming them into opportunities:
1. Listen Actively and Empathize
The first step is to truly listen to the customer. Don't interrupt or become defensive. Actively listen to understand their perspective and the root cause of their dissatisfaction. Show empathy by acknowledging their feelings and validating their concerns. Phrases like, "I understand your frustration," or "I'm sorry you had this experience," can go a long way.
2. Apologize Sincerely (Even if It's Not Your Fault)
A sincere apology, regardless of who's at fault, can defuse a tense situation. It demonstrates your commitment to resolving the issue and shows you value the customer's feelings. Avoid using phrases that sound insincere or dismissive.
3. Take Ownership and Take Action
Don't make excuses or shift blame. Take ownership of the problem, even if it's due to external factors. Clearly outline the steps you will take to resolve the issue. Provide a realistic timeframe for resolution and keep the customer updated on your progress.
4. Offer a Sincere Solution
This is where you transform the complaint into an opportunity. The solution should be fair and reasonable, and it should address the customer's specific needs. This might involve a refund, replacement, repair, or a discount on future purchases. Sometimes, a simple gesture of goodwill, such as a complimentary item or service, can make a big difference.
5. Follow Up and Learn
After resolving the issue, follow up with the customer to ensure they are satisfied. This shows you care about their experience and are committed to providing excellent service. Finally, analyze the complaint to identify underlying issues and implement changes to prevent similar problems in the future.
Proactive Measures to Minimize Complaints
While you can't eliminate complaints entirely, you can minimize their frequency through proactive measures:
- Clearly defined communication channels: Make it easy for customers to contact you with their concerns.
- Comprehensive FAQs and support documentation: Provide easily accessible answers to common questions.
- Regular customer feedback surveys: Solicit feedback proactively to identify potential issues before they escalate.
- Invest in employee training: Equip your team with the skills and knowledge to handle complaints effectively and professionally.
Transforming Negativity into Growth
By adopting this proactive and empathetic approach to handling customer complaints, you're not just resolving issues; you're building stronger relationships, improving your products and services, and fostering long-term customer loyalty. Remember, every complaint is an opportunity to learn, grow, and ultimately, strengthen your business. Embrace the feedback, and watch your business flourish.
